Plumbing Leak Repair in Denver, CO
Plumbing leak repair services address issues related to water escaping from damaged or deteriorated pipes, fixtures, or fittings within a home’s plumbing system. These repairs can involve fixing leaks in supply lines, drain pipes, or fixtures such as sinks, toilets, and faucets. Property owners often seek leak repairs to prevent water damage, reduce water bills, and ensure the proper functioning of plumbing fixtures. Before requesting leak repair services, homeowners should identify the location of the leak, whether it is visible or hidden, and be prepared to provide details about the type of leak and any signs of water damage or mold.
Leaking plumbing can manifest as drips, pooling water, or unexplained increases in water bills, and may sometimes require inspection to locate hidden leaks behind walls or beneath floors.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the repair, the potential causes of the leak, and the materials involved. Proper diagnosis and timely repairs can help prevent further damage and costly repairs, making it important to contact experienced professionals for an accurate assessment and effective resolution.

Common Plumbing Leak Repair Jobs
Pipe leaks - quick detection and repair prevent water damage and reduce water bills.
Faucet leaks - fixing dripping faucets restores proper function and conserves water.
Toilet leaks - repairs eliminate running toilets that can waste significant amounts of water.
Slab leaks - locating and repairing underground leaks helps avoid structural damage.
Water heater leaks - addressing leaks from water heaters prevents flooding and costly repairs.

Plumbing Leak Repair Questions
How do I know if I have a plumbing leak? Signs include unexplained water bills, damp spots, or the sound of running water when fixtures are off.
What types of leaks can be repaired? Common repairs include leaking faucets, pipe leaks, and dripping toilets.
Is it better to repair or replace damaged pipes? Repair is suitable for minor leaks; replacement may be necessary for extensive pipe damage or aging plumbing.
